Detailed Tour Description
Admire one of the city’s newer additions, the new Slovak National Theatre. Its new age design is significantly different than its sister building, the early 20th-century old Slovak National Theatre building. Visit the Slovak Radio building, a communist-era landmark; hardly unforgettable with its notable odd shape. Head across the SNP Bridge, known for the spacecraft-shaped restaurant towering above it. See a large residential area that still consists of numerous communist-style housing units. Enjoy great views of Bratislava from the Slavin Memorial all while learning about the monument’s WWII history. Embrace Bratislava from centuries past, with guided tours of the charming Bratislava Castle & St. Martin’s Cathedral. See the Grassalkovich Palace, & walk through Freedom Square. Other highlights include the Slovak University of Technology in Bratislava, Comenius University, the Eurovea, & the Aupark.
